Dario Argento’s Dracula Comes To The U.S.

Recently I reviewed Dario Argento’s Dracula 3D and now those of you that live here and don’t have an all region player can enjoy it. Details inside…


“The tale begins with Jonathan Harker, journeying by train and carriage from England to Count Dracula’s crumbling, remote castle situated in the Carpathian Mountains on the border of Transylvania. The purpose of his mission is to catalogue the big library of Dracula. At first enticed by Dracula’s gracious manner, Harker soon discovers that he has become a prisoner in the castle. He also begins to see disquieting facets of Dracula’s nocturnal life. One night while searching for a way out of the castle, and against Dracula’s strict admonition not to venture outside his room at night, Harker falls under the spell of three wanton female vampires, the Brides of Dracula.”

Dracula hit VOD, Digital Media, and theaters October 4th. Poster courtesy of EW:

Dracula 3D was directed by Dario Argento and stars Thomas Kretschmann (Dracula), Marta Gastini (Mina), Asia Argento (Lucy), Unax Ugalde (Harker), and Rutger Hauer (Van Helsing).
